cast 11oclock off the craig. casting 50 yards. Its looking more unstable all the time. Just left of the craig (more into collywell bay) is devils hole only a short lob here into the hole (about 25 yards) usually a fish or two about there.
 
is it safe fishing the crag at collywell .if so do you fish off the top right on the corner and cast n/e ?

yes you can also fish about 50yds to the right of the crag where the old air raid shelter used to be theres a gap in the cliff to lift your fish up grass will be flattened were lads cast off. davy.
 
That bit davys on about is block house hole. Site of an old block house :)

no longer there now used to get in there out of the rain,was a few air raid shelters all the way to st marys and those cliffs were used for rifle practice you can still pick up used bullet shells in the pools below cliffs. davy.

Peter give the high beacons a shot cast as far as you can it becomes clean ground, but can pick some tide up, I that's not working try a short cast about 11 o'clock there is a deeper hole that can hold fish.

It's a doddle mate park near newbiggen golf course, walk across the course then follow the path about ten mins north, you will see big flat rocks to fish fish off.
 
I like fishing the beacons. You will find it on Philitofish's signature. You can either park next to the golf course club house and walk round. or next to the bus terminus. Hop over the wall. Through the fields with the horses and cut across the golf course.

you need a big cast to clear pipe you should be o/k,with quite deep water at h/w either side of steps should clear it,wont be surprised if you pull 2or 3lbs out oncrab,the crag you are casting on to mixed boulders and kelp but with the hight of cliff you come straight off the bottom and rarely loose gear. always odd decent red cod and wrasse and coalys. davy.
